The Importance of Fabric Selection
The impact of fabric choice on comfort cannot be overstated. Synthetic materials, while often inexpensive, can trap heat and feel uncomfortable against sensitive skin. Natural fibers, on the other hand, allow for better breathability and a more luxurious feel. Cashmere is renowned for its softness and warmth, but it requires careful maintenance. Merino wool is a more durable and practical option, offering excellent warmth and moisture-wicking properties. Cotton, particularly organic cotton, is a versatile and affordable choice that is gentle on the skin. When selecting loungewear, paying attention to the fabric composition is crucial for ensuring long-term comfort and enjoyment. Consider also the weave of the fabric; a looser knit provides more airflow, while a tighter weave offers greater warmth and structure.
| Fabric | Comfort Level | Durability | Maintenance |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cashmere | Excellent | Moderate | Delicate – Dry Clean Recommended |
| Merino Wool | Very Good | Good | Machine Washable (Delicate Cycle) |
| Organic Cotton | Good | Good | Machine Washable |
| Polyester | Fair | Excellent | Machine Washable |
Beyond the initial feel, the longevity of your loungewear depends heavily on proper care. Following the manufacturer’s instructions is paramount, but generally, washing delicate fabrics on a gentle cycle and avoiding harsh detergents is best. Proper storage is also essential; folding rather than hanging can help maintain the shape of knitwear. Investing in quality loungewear is an investment in your well-being, and with proper care, it will provide years of comfort and enjoyment.

Prioritizing Sleep Quality for Ultimate Relaxation
At the core of true relaxation lies a good night’s sleep. However, achieving restful sleep can be a challenge in today’s fast-paced world. Creating a sleep-conducive environment is paramount. This includes ensuring a dark, quiet, and cool bedroom. Investing in blackout curtains can effectively block out unwanted light, while earplugs or a white noise machine can help minimize distractions. Maintaining a comfortable bedroom temperature is also essential; typically, between 60-67 degrees Fahrenheit is ideal. The quality of your bedding also plays a significant role. Choose breathable fabrics like cotton or linen, and invest in a comfortable mattress and pillows that provide adequate support. Establishing a regular sleep schedule, going to bed and waking up at the same time each day, even on weekends, can help regulate your body’s natural sleep-wake cycle.
Developing a Bedtime Routine
A consistent bedtime routine can signal to your body that it’s time to wind down and prepare for sleep. This routine could include taking a warm bath, reading a book, listening to calming music, or practicing relaxation techniques such as deep breathing or meditation. Avoid screen time (phones, tablets, computers) for at least an hour before bed, as the blue light emitted from these devices can interfere with melatonin production, a hormone that regulates sleep. Limit caffeine and alcohol intake in the evening, as these substances can also disrupt your sleep cycle. Creating a soothing and consistent bedtime routine can significantly improve your sleep quality and leave you feeling refreshed and revitalized in the morning. It's about building habits that prioritize your body’s natural rhythms.
